Latest Patents: Tavenne's patent is titled "Piston for a Reciprocating Piston Machine," specifically designed for internal machinery. This invention involves a piston that is swivelled by means of a piston pin connected to a connecting rod. The unique design consists of two main components: the piston head and the piston skirt, which are firmly assembled using stud bolts. The central portion of the piston skirt houses a cylindrical hollowed central boss, contributing to the overall efficiency and functionality of the piston. The connection between the boss and the peripheral cylindrical surface is enhanced by a peripheral annular crown, while the hollow of the central boss is reinforced with radial ribs for added strength and durability.
